Your digestive system is one of the best communicators in your body.

When something’s off, it often sends early warning signs: cramping, bloating, fatigue, irregular bowel movements, or even skin changes.

Instead of ignoring discomfort or brushing it off as “normal,” take note of patterns.

Is it certain foods? Stress? Sleep habits? Hydration?

Listening to your gut can help you identify triggers and make small changes that lead to big improvements in how you feel.

Colon cancer often develops silently, without symptoms in its early stages. That’s why screening is so important. It can detect precancerous polyps before they turn into cancer.

If you’re 45 or older, it’s time to schedule your colon cancer screening. It’s a simple step that could save your life. 💪
